In today's digital landscape, Wordpress has solidified itself as one of the most popular platforms for building and managing websites. With its user-friendly interface and vast selection of plugins that extend the functionality of websites, it's no wonder it enjoys such widespread popularity. However, as the number of plugins installed on a single site grows, so does the risk of incompatibility between them. One example could be when two plugins utilize the same JavaScript library but in different versions.
Issue with Library Versions
Conflicts between plugins may arise if one plugin requires a specific version of a library while another works with a different version of the same library. This disparity can lead to errors in website functionality, slow page loading times, or in the worst-case scenario, cause complete failure of certain parts of the website.
How Incompatibility Manifests
Incompatibility can manifest in various ways, from minor visual discrepancies to critical errors that may deter users from further engaging with the site. Examples include broken page layouts, non-functional buttons, or even missing content that was displayed correctly before the problematic plugin was installed.
Prevention and Resolution
To prevent issues with incompatibility, it's crucial to pay close attention to the selection of plugins. Before installing a new plugin, thorough research is recommended to identify any known conflicts with already installed plugins and verify compatibility with the current version of WordPress.
If incompatibility occurs, there are several possible solutions. One approach may involve updating plugins and themes to the latest version, which may include fixes for known conflicts. In some cases, it may be necessary to replace one of the conflicting plugins with an alternative that serves a similar function but without causing conflicts.
Despite all the advantages that WordPress and its plugin ecosystem offer, it's essential to be aware of the potential risks associated with incompatibility between plugins. By preempting and addressing these issues, you can ensure smooth operation of your website and provide users with a seamless experience.